Abstract

An electronic device includes a main body, a battery, a battery cover, a latching member, an electrode cover, and a resilient member. The battery cover is fixed to the electrode cover. A cavity is a channel defined in the main body to receive the battery. The battery are disposed in the cavity. The cavity includes an opening end. A latching portion is defined in the inner surface of the cavity corresponding to engage the latching member. The latching portion includes a side surface. The latching member includes an end portion and an engaging surface extending from the edge of the end portion. The resilient member provides an axial elastic force so that the engaging surface of the latching member resists the side surface of the latching portion. The resilient member can prevent the latching member from sliding even if the end portion of the latching member is abraded.

[0001] Description of the Invention: [Technical Field] The present invention relates to an electronic device. [0002] [0006] [Prior Art] A conventional wireless electronic device such as a wireless keyboard, a wireless mouse, or the like is often provided with a receiver and a battery for supplying power to the receiver. An electronic device includes a body, a sleeve formed on the body for loading a battery, and a battery cover for fixing the battery to the sleeve. An engaging groove is formed in the inner wall of the sleeve, and an engaging projection is formed on the battery cover. In use, the battery is received in the sleeve, and the engaging protrusion of the battery cover is caught in the engaging groove of the inner wall of the sleeve to fix the battery to the sleeve. The end of the engaging projection of the electronic device is prone to wear after being used for a long time, and the engaging protrusion is slid in the engaging groove on the sleeve, so that the battery cover is loosened, and the battery is easily loosened. SUMMARY OF THE INVENTION In view of the above circumstances, it is necessary to provide an electronic device that can prevent the battery cover from being loose. An electronic device includes a body, a battery, a battery cover, a holding member, an electrode contact cover and an elastic member. The electrode contact cover is fixed to the battery cover, and the body is provided with a cylindrical cavity having an open end for receiving the battery, and the cavity The side wall of the body is provided with an engaging portion engaged with the holding member, the engaging portion has a side surface, the holding member includes an end portion and a circumferential surface extending along the end edge, and the elastic member provides an elastic force acting along the axial direction of the cavity The holding member is abutted against the side of the engaging portion. 0 098122230 Form No. A0101 Page 4 / Total 14 Page 0982037795-0 201102785 [0007] The above electronic device provides elastic force acting along the axial direction of the cavity by providing an elastic member The holding member is such that the peripheral surface of the holding member abuts against the side of the engaging portion, and even if the end portion of the holding member is worn, the holding member can be prevented from sliding in the engaging portion, thereby preventing the battery cover from being loosened. [0009] The electronic device of the present invention may be an electronic device such as a wireless keyboard, a wireless touch panel, and a remote controller. Referring to FIG. 1 and FIG. 2, the electronic device 100 of the embodiment of the present invention includes a body 10, an electrode contact cover 20, a holding member 30, a battery cover 40, an elastic member 50, and a battery 60. [0011] The body 10 is provided with a cavity 101 for accommodating a battery. The cavity 101 is generally cylindrical and has an open end 102. A step 103 is formed on the side wall of the cavity 101, and the step 103 is provided with an engaging portion 104. [0012] The number of the engaging portions 104 is two, and the two engaging portions 104 are oppositely disposed. In this embodiment, the engaging portion 104 is an engaging groove. The engaging portion 104 includes a first guiding portion 1041, a second guiding portion 1042, and a positioning portion 1043. The first guiding portion 1041 extends in the axial direction of the cavity 101 and penetrates the stepped surface of the step 103. The second guiding portion 1042 communicates with the first guiding portion 1041, and the second guiding portion 1042 extends from the first guiding portion 1041 away from the one end of the stepped surface 1031 along the circumferential direction of the cavity 101. The positioning portion 1 043 communicates with the second guiding portion 1042 and extends in the axial direction of the cavity 101. The positioning portion 1043 includes a bottom surface 1044 and a side surface 1045.
